Ingredients

Basics:

  • 1 cup gluten-free all-purpose flour
  • 1 cup granulated sugar
  • ¾ cup unsweetened cocoa powder
  • ½ cup vegetable oil
  • 2 large eggs (for a vegan option, substitute with flax eggs or a commercial egg replacer)
  • 2 teaspoons vanilla extract
  • ¼ teaspoon salt

Optional Additions:

  • 1 cup chopped nuts or dairy-free chocolate chips

Recipe Directions

Step 1: Preheat and Prepare

  1. Preheat your oven to 350°F (175°C). Grease or line a 9×9-inch baking pan with parchment paper.
  2. In a small bowl, whisk together the gluten-free flour, cocoa powder, and salt. Set aside.

Step 2: Mix Wet Ingredients

  1. In a separate mixing bowl, whisk together the sugar, vegetable oil, eggs (or substitutes), and vanilla extract until well combined.

Step 3: Combine Dry and Wet Ingredients

  1. Gradually add the dry ingredients into the wet ingredients, stirring until a smooth batter forms.
  2. Fold in the optional chopped nuts or chocolate chips, if desired.

Step 4: Bake and Cool

  1. Pour the batter into the prepared baking pan and spread it evenly.
  2. Bake for 20-25 minutes or until a toothpick inserted into the center comes out with a few moist crumbs.
  3. Allow the brownies to cool completely in the pan before slicing.

Storage Tips

Store any leftover Gluten-Free Brownies in an airtight container at room temperature for up to 3 days. For longer storage, refrigerate them for up to a week or freeze for up to 3 months. Ensure proper wrapping to maintain their freshness and texture.

Variations and Tips

Flour Substitutes:

  • Experiment with almond flour or coconut flour for a different texture and flavor profile.

Sweeteners:

  • Try using maple syrup or coconut sugar as alternative sweeteners for a slightly different taste.

Tips:

  • Be cautious not to overmix the batter to avoid a dense texture in the brownies.
  • For extra fudgy brownies, slightly underbake them and let them cool completely before cutting.

FAQs

Can I skip the eggs for a vegan version?

Absolutely! Substitute the eggs with flax eggs or any commercial egg replacer suitable for baking.

Can I use regular all-purpose flour instead of gluten-free flour?

Yes, if gluten isn’t a concern for you, regular all-purpose flour can be used in place of the gluten-free variant in this recipe.
